The ORTO-DA Theatre Group was established in
1996 by artists in Tel Aviv - just after the murder of Prime Minister of
Israel, Yitzhak Rabin, and at the height of the kulturkampf between
traditional and progressive values in Israel.
ORTO-DA creates various plays with a social orientation, inspired by the complex context of the Middle East but with universal implications as well.
The actors are using the theatre styles of pantomime, Commedia dell’Arte, clowning, dance, circus and Pop-Art.
For its unique performances the group has been awarded with several theatre prizes, it enthused and touched the public of many festivals.

"Stones"
Direction: Yinon Tzafrir, Daniel Zafrani, Avi
Gibson Bar-El
Music: Collage of classic-, pop-, rockmusic, sounds and
texts
Splendid Labrador granite stones which supposed to
be sculptured as a monument for the victory of Hitler in Europe,
surprisingly find themselves after world war II as a monument for the
Jewish warriors in the Warsaw ghetto, trying to adjust to the time of
today and the myth of victory.
Based on the sculpture made by Nathan
Rapaport (1911-1987) in 1948.
The sculpture gets alive and starts a critical
time travel through the last decades of Israel and Europe.
Six
mime artists create a musical, surrealistic, fantastic, comic living
statue which deals with the myth of victory and the human spirit.

“Meta-Rabin”
Director:
Yinon Tzafrir
“Between heaven and earth, a mythological
father appears, to fulfill his mission and free his sons from terror and
war.“
The
show deals with the desire for peace through the Israeli experience after
the murder of Prime Minister Yitzchak Rabin, Who was a symbol of hope and
peace.
The show is divided in two:
The first part is an
interactive walk, which includes a street parade and two pantomime scenes,
following six masked characters.
The second part is located in one
area in a half centre.
It uses circus attractions, visual and sound symbols and also dark clowning, which deal in a humoristic way with social hypocrisy and wrong beliefs. The society is represented in all its perplexity and inability.Demo-Clip von „Meta-Rabin“: Video
